aboutsummaryrefslogtreecommitdiffhomepage
path: root/lexilla/src/Lexilla.h
blob: 92b6378c0d8b535cf8a4de142f8001ac8bf740e3 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
// Scintilla source code edit control
/** @file Lexilla.h
 ** Lexer infrastructure.
 ** Declare functions in Lexilla library.
 **/
// Copyright 2019 by Neil Hodgson <neilh@scintilla.org>
// The License.txt file describes the conditions under which this software may be distributed.

#if _WIN32
#define LEXILLA_CALLING_CONVENTION __stdcall
#else
#define LEXILLA_CALLING_CONVENTION
#endif

extern "C" {

Scintilla::ILexer5 * LEXILLA_CALLING_CONVENTION CreateLexer(const char *name);

}